Understanding the TCF Certificate Exam: A Comprehensive Guide
In the globalized world of today, the capability to successfully interact in different languages has become a need. The Test de Connaissance du Français (TCF) is a well-recognized French language proficiency test designed for non-native speakers who wish to evaluate their command of the French language. This short article explores the intricacies of the TCF Certificate Exam, its structure, preparation pointers, and regularly asked concerns.
What is the TCF Certificate Exam?
The TCF Test Purchase is a main language test created by the French Ministry of Education. It assesses the French language efficiency of non-native speakers in accordance with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). The TCF Online Exam supplies a standardized procedure of the language abilities needed for various functions, including work, research study, and migration.

Preparation for the TCF Exam
To accomplish a desirable score in the TCF test, a well-structured preparation plan is necessary. Here are some reliable strategies:
1. Familiarize Yourself with the Exam Format
Understanding the structure and timing of the examination can greatly minimize stress and anxiety on the test day. It is advantageous to examine sample documents and practice tests to become familiar with the sort of questions positioned.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. For how long is the TCF certificate valid?
The TCF certificate does not have an expiration date, however some institutions may have their own requirements relating to the recency of language tests.
2. How do I register for the TCF examination?
Registration can typically be done through authorized centers or online platforms that administer the TCF exam. Examine the official website for particular details.
3. Is the TCF exam offered worldwide?
Yes, the TCF is administered in various screening centers around the world. Prospects need to talk to regional academic organizations or language centers for schedule.
4. How much does the TCF test cost?
Exam fees can vary depending upon the place and specific testing center. It is recommended to check the main sites for the most accurate pricing.
5. Can I retake the TCF examination?
Yes, prospects can retake the TCF exam as sometimes as they wish. Nevertheless, it is recommended to offer appropriate preparation time before trying it once again.
